In a nutshell, an amendment was made at the last minute to allow exemptions to tourism operators and farmers (or some such) and also for it to not apply if you'd ordered the vehicle before budget night. The tax went through. There were some amendments to the law that will enable people who ordered their cars before the budget was announced to receive the 8% increase in LCT back even though they took deliver after 30 June 08.

Threshold increase and amendments

Luxury car tax (LCT) applies to certain vehicles over the luxury car tax threshold ($57,180 for the 2008–09 year).

The Government announced in the 2008–09 Budget that it would increase the LCT rate from 25% to 33% from 1 July 2008.

Legislation to increase the LCT rate from 1 July 2008 became law on 3 October 2008, and includes a number of concessions:
  • In certain circumstances primary producers and tourist operators will be able to claim a refund of the additional 8% LCT (to a maximum of $3,000) on certain 4 wheel drive or all wheel drive vehicles
  • LCT will not apply to certain fuel efficient cars under the fuel efficient car limit ($75,000 for the 2008–09 year) from 3 October 2008, and
  • 25% LCT will apply to contracts entered into for purchases or imports of a luxury car before 7.30pm Australian Eastern Standard Time (AEST) on 13 May 2008 (the date of the Federal Budget announcement to increase the LCT rate).
